Freigeben über


Verwenden der Benachrichtigungs-REST-API in Microsoft Graph (veraltet)

Wichtig

Die Microsoft Graph-Benachrichtigungs-API ist veraltet und wird ab Ende Januar 2022 keine Daten mehr zurückgeben. Eine alternative Benachrichtigungserfahrung finden Sie im Microsoft Azure Notification Hubs, und lesen Sie diesen Blogbeitrag für weitere Informationen.

Sie können die Benachrichtigungs-API in Microsoft Graph verwenden, um Pushbenachrichtigungen an einen Benutzer zu senden. Senden Sie eine Benachrichtigung an Ihren Zielbenutzer, und die Plattform sendet die Benachrichtigung an alle Geräteendpunkte, die für diesen Benutzer registriert sind. Der allgemeine Ablauf lautet wie folgt:

  1. Der Benutzer meldet sich bei Ihrer Anwendung an, wodurch ein Abonnement für den Microsoft Graph-Benachrichtigungsdienst erstellt wird. Eine bestimmte Benutzerbenachrichtigung-Abonnement-ID oder UNSID wird an die aufrufende Anwendung zurückgegeben.
  2. Die Anwendung sendet diese UNSID an Ihren Anwendungsdienst.
  3. Wenn Sie zum Senden einer Benachrichtigung bereit sind, authentifiziert sich Ihr Anwendungsdienst mit der Microsoft-Identitätsplattform und veröffentlicht eine Benachrichtigung über den Microsoft Graph-Benachrichtigungsdienst, die das Authentifizierungstoken, die UNSID des Zielbenutzers und die Benachrichtigungsnutzlast enthält.
  4. Die Microsoft Graph-Benachrichtigungsdienst fächert die Benachrichtigungen für alle Endpunkte des Benutzers mit einem aktiven Abonnement auf.

Diese Art von benutzerzentrierter Benachrichtigung wird von der notification-Ressource dargestellt und im Microsoft Graph-Benachrichtigungsdienst gespeichert. Diese kann dann mit der Clientanwendung über clientseitige SDK APIs geöffnet und verwaltet werden. Wenn Sie noch nicht mit dem Microsoft Graph-Benachrichtigungsdienst vertraut sind, lesen Sie den Abschnitt Benachrichtigungsübersicht, um weitere Informationen zu erhalten.

Nächste Schritte